Toshiba Satellite L675 heating problem

This unit was working fine then one day it overheated and shut down, the fan seems to be spinning fine and I used compressed air to blow out the vents. The CPU usage with showing with both Speedfan and Task Manager shows very low, almost non existant when the laptop is idle. I can feel the lower middle area under the laptop getting a little heated soon after the laptop is turned on. So if it's not the fan or processor then only thing let I am thinking would be the graphics chip? If so, is there any way I can know for sure or any way I can narrow this down to see what's exactly at fault?
